PROGRAM OF RESEARCH ON THE MANAGEMENT OF RESEARCH AND DEVELOPMENT.

Abstract

Contents: Characteristics of Northwestern's program of research on the management of research and development; Personnel associated with program - September 1965-September 1966; Code for availability of publications, reports, and working papers; Descriptions of individual projects (idea flow in research and development, control of research and development in decentralized organizations, strategies for organization and diffusion of research in developing countries, R and D responses to crises, sources of R and D achievements in electronics since 1945, the acquisition and development of new technical skills in research and development, integration and utilization of management science activities in organizations, liaison relations: transition and interface problems between phases of research, development and application, the information-seeking behavior of researchers, project selection in R and D, key researchable problem areas in R and D management, environmental and management factors influencing the performance of research and development groups, other related activities); Theses and dissertations.
